My Laptop's refresh rate changes from 165hz to 60hz whenever i launch a game from steam, valorant or any game that uses a launcher. I've already performed clean installation of all the drivers and have updated windows as well. When I launch a game from a game launcher, I get a second display named the wired display even though I am not using an external display at all and it will change the refresh rate from 165 hz to 60hz.     2k with 120hz XBOX ONE X not working with HP X27i

    Yes I'm there and the Game is for 2k. So that is not the problem.

    My Xbox One X will not accepted the Setting "1440p with 120hz" with my HP X27i Monitor. Do you now that issue ?
    With a lot of monitors, the lower the resolution, the higher the refresh rate you can have.

    Near as I can tell, that monitor has a native refresh rate at 1440p of 60Hz (that is what it defaults to)...it then uses Variable refresh rate to bump it up higher. As noted above, the EDID fails as the Xbox needs a 120Hz setting to run at 120Hz. The monitor will definitely do 120Hz via HDMI but only on a PC/Laptop it seems.

    I can't confirm it but I suspect that the monitor's native RR for 1080p is 120Hz.

    This has been an issue for quite a few HP models, both whilst using the One X and also whilst using the newer Series X/S's
